Why Energy Storage Customization Matters for Monaco Industries?
Monaco's compact industrial landscape demands space-efficient, high-output energy storage systems. Standard solutions often fail to address unique operational needs like:
- Variable load requirements in 24/7 manufacturing plants
- Integration challenges with solar/wind hybrid systems
- Strict safety protocols for chemical processing facilities

Key Design Considerations for Industrial Storage Cabinets
Effective customization requires balancing four critical factors:
Factor | Typical Specs | Customization Options |
---|---|---|
Energy Density | 150-200 Wh/kg | Stackable modules (+35% capacity) |
Temperature Range | -20°C to 45°C | Wide-temperature electrolytes (-40°C to 60°C) |
Cycle Life | 6,000 cycles | LFP chemistry (8,000+ cycles) |

Emerging Trends in Energy Storage Technology
Monaco's 2023 Industrial Energy Report highlights three game-changers:
- AI-Powered Predictive Maintenance: Reduces downtime by 62% in pilot projects
- Second-Life EV Batteries: Cut storage costs by 40-60%
- Solid-State Prototypes: Achieving 500 Wh/kg in lab tests
